Check the intensity
You can specify whether to enable or disable the intensity check on the examination screen and the yellow background
intensity check during startup.
If you set Background [Yellow] to “OFF,” you cannot set the background for examinations to “Yellow.”

ID
You can make settings for ID input.
When Prohibit [No ID] is “ON,” no patient information is registered and no examination can be performed if no ID is
entered.
When Prohibit [No ID] is “OFF,” patient information can be registered as “No ID” if no ID is entered.

If fixed number of digits + 0 padding is set to “ON,” the number of digits for IDs can be fixed to a specified value. (0 is
added on the left of IDs.)
You can select “Alignment” to unify the number of digits of the IDs which are already registered.
